9th Grade AP History (typically AP World History or AP Human Geography) is a college-level course that moves beyond memorization to emphasize critical thinking, document analysis, and historical argumentation. Students learn to evaluate primary sources, identify historical patterns across regions and time periods, and construct evidence-based arguments—skills that go far beyond traditional history classes. The course prepares students for the AP exam while building analytical abilities that transfer to other subjects.

Many 9th graders struggle with the volume of content, the shift from fact-based to analytical thinking, and managing multiple document types (maps, charts, written sources). Time management is another major hurdle—balancing reading assignments, essay writing, and memorization of key events and dates. Personalized 1-on-1 instruction helps students develop organizational systems, prioritize what to study, and build confidence with essay structure and source analysis before pressure builds.

A tutor can help you master the specific exam format—whether that's multiple-choice questions, short-answer responses, or essays—and develop strategies for managing time during the test. They'll guide you through practice exams, help you identify patterns in question types, and teach you how to extract key information from documents quickly. Regular practice with feedback builds both content knowledge and test-taking confidence, which research shows significantly impacts performance.

Yes, essay writing is a core focus for AP History tutoring. Tutors help students develop thesis statements, organize arguments with historical evidence, and master the specific essay formats required by the AP exam (such as Document-Based Questions or Long Essay Questions). Through guided practice and constructive feedback, students learn to write clear, persuasive historical arguments that demonstrate critical thinking—a skill that takes time to develop but dramatically improves exam performance.

Coverage depends on which AP History course you're taking—AP World History focuses on global civilizations, cultural exchange, and major historical turning points, while AP Human Geography emphasizes patterns of human settlement, cultural identity, and geopolitical systems. A tutor will align with your specific curriculum and help you master the themes, time periods, and regions emphasized in your course. They'll also help you connect individual facts into larger historical narratives, which is essential for AP-level thinking.
